Energy Storage Power Station Project General Contractor
On the evening of November 24, 2025, Guangdong Construction Engineering Group announced that its wholly-owned subsidiary Guangdong Yuantian Engineering Co., Ltd. and Guangdong Zhensen Electric Power Design and Research Co., Ltd. had formed a consortium and officially signed the "Design and Construction General Contracting (EPC) Construction General Contract for the Shenzhen Shantou Special Cooperation Zone Lanjun Energy Storage Power Station Project" with Shenzhen Shenshan Special Cooperation Zone Lanjun Energy Storage Co., Ltd., with a total contract amount of 1.888 billion yuan.
